## Artifact Signing and Wiki Roles

Quick heads-up for folks new to Quillpage: editing rights on the signing pages are role-based. Viewers can read, Editors can draft, but only Maintainers can update the published signing instructions. This keeps someone from quietly swapping the verification steps. When you verify a release artifact, compare its signature against the current team key, which is recorded just below.

deploy key for kagup-bawig: bky9_ZMq28eTw9

Test-plan note: SQL lint rules for the Marrowfield data warehouse

This plan verifies the new lint ruleset blocks unparameterized literals, enforces schema-qualified table names, and flags GRANT statements outside migration files. Each rule gets a positive and negative fixture under sql/lint-cases. We also confirm the linter fails closed when its config is missing, since a silent pass would undermine the review guarantees. The CI job fetches rule definitions from the Marrowfield policy service, authenticating with the bearer token that follows.

login token, yajeg-fawif: eyJhbGciOiJIUzI1NiIsInR5cCI6IkpXVCJ9.eyJzdWIiOiIEdPQYnZXaZIn0.HSRTnYZBx0Qc

Ticket: Vaultlet store locked after ImageCache leak

Several plugin authors reported that the Pictonest image cache retains decoded bitmaps past eviction, growing heap until the host locks the Vaultlet credential store as a safety measure. Until the patched SDK ships, please dispose cache handles explicitly in your plugin teardown hooks and avoid caching full-resolution previews. If your development vault is already locked, you can restore access using the recovery passphrase provided directly below.

recovery phrase for fajeg-kawep: druix-gorius-briax-ulaeth-fraox-lammir-pelox-jormir-pelwyn-julir